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3341 08766150620 2560575
2136769 2597448
2136769 2597448
14545 00124972979 323770246 15412
All about undefined
Interested in learning more?
2136769 2597448
14545 00124972979 323770246 15412
See more
08079442205 5512820 80683
37412434128 03 904758
See more
74953801 847495
4406825 0027710087 9339
See more